These chocolate chocolate cookies have the perfect combination of rich flavors and sweet chocolaty layers that make this easy cookie recipe so awesome.
The first thing you need to do is preheat the oven to 175 ° C / 350 ° F
Then take the mixing bowl, add the moist butter, softened brown sugar, milk and vanilla extract and mix with a whisk.
110 g Butter, 200 g Soft brown sugar, 60 milliliters Milk, 1 tsp Vanilla essence
Do this until the cookie dough looks thick and creamy and has a fudgy color to it.
Using a sift, transfer the flour and cocoa cake to another mixing bowl.
200 g Plain flour, 40 g Cocoa powder
Next, add baking powder and sea salt and stir gently.
½ tsp Sea salt, ½ tsp Baking powder
Next, add half a bowl of the flour and cocoa to the creamy mixture, mix for 1 minute, then add the other half of the flour.
While the cookie dough is mixed, take white chocolate chips or chunks and milk chocolate and chop them into small pieces.
100 g White chocolate chunks, 100 g Milk chocolate chunks
After mixing the cookie dough for a few minutes, add milk chocolate and white chocolate chips and mix the cookie dough one last time.
Grab the baking sheet (no need to grease the sheet) and use two tablespoons or a cookie dough scoop to scoop the chocolate chip cookie dough balls into the baking sheet.
Roll each chocolate chip cookie ball with a spoon and gently press down on each tip. Pushing down on the ball of each cookie dough will help create the perfect cracked top.
Now you only have to put your chocolate chocolate cookies in the preheated oven for 10 minutes.
After baking, allow the soft chocolate chip cookies to cool for a few minutes and then remove from the baking sheet.
Next, serve the triple chocolate chip cookie on a plate.

Tips and Tricks Cookie dough balls spread out a little when baking, so don't forget to leave plenty of space in between. These perfect chocolate chip cookies are easy to store, place them into an airtight container, store them in a cool place and enjoy over the next few days. This chocolate chip cookie recipe can be easily adapted to a dairy-free or vegan recipe by simply replacing butter and milk with a vegan or dairy-free option.
